Evergreen bittersweet Overview
Euonymus fortunei is a prostrate or mound-forming evergreen shrub with small, oval, slightly leathery leaves. The foliage is often variegated - the bright/dark green contrasted with white or - sometimes very bright - yellow/gold. Sometimes the leaves can be tinged with pink. It rarely flowers. There are many cultivars of Euonymus fortunei, all of which like poor soil. Preferring a sunny position, they also do well in partial shade. They need little maintenance but with support and minimal training, they will climb quickly up walls and through trees, often brightening up a dark corner.
